Poison Ivy Removal Questions
What are the signs of poison ivy on a property? Poison ivy typically appears as clusters of green leaves that may turn red in the fall, often growing along fences, trees, or ground cover.
Is poison ivy removal safe for surrounding plants? Proper removal techniques minimize impact on nearby plants, but some care is needed to avoid damaging desirable landscaping.
What methods are used for poison ivy removal? Removal often involves careful pulling, trimming, or applying targeted herbicides to eliminate the plants effectively.
Why should poison ivy be removed promptly? Removing poison ivy reduces the risk of skin irritation and prevents the plant from spreading further on the property.
